Recognizing Emulsifiers: What They Are and Exactly how They Work



Emulsifiers play a necessary role in the food sector by allowing the steady mixing of active ingredients that typically do not blend, such as oil and water. These compounds, which can be all-natural or synthetic, are composed of molecules with a hydrophilic (water-attracting) and a hydrophobic (water-repelling) end. When included in a combination, emulsifiers decrease the surface area tension in between the two phases, allowing them to integrate efficiently. Common instances consist of lecithin, found in egg yolks, and mono- and diglycerides, frequently acquired from fats.


Along with improving appearance and mouthfeel, emulsifiers contribute to the service life of items by avoiding splitting up, making sure consistent top quality in time. They also assist in the circulation of flavors and nutrients throughout the combination, enhancing total sensory properties. Comprehending the functionality of emulsifiers is important for food manufacturers looking for to develop secure, top notch products that meet customer expectations.




The Duty of Emulsifiers in Salad Dressings



In salad dressings, the incorporation of emulsifiers is crucial for achieving a consistent structure and preventing the separation of oil and vinegar or other liquid active ingredients. Emulsifiers, such as lecithin or mustard, facilitate the mixing of immiscible parts, creating a steady emulsion. This security is crucial for both the appearance and mouthfeel of the dressing, boosting the general eating experience.


When emulsifiers are utilized, salad dressings preserve their consistency and do not separate, which can be uninviting to customers. The visibility of emulsifiers additionally permits a smoother application on salads, guaranteeing also circulation of flavors. Furthermore, emulsifiers can enhance the life span of dressings by reducing the possibility of separation over time. In general, the function of emulsifiers in salad dressings is necessary for both visual allure and practical efficiency, making them an indispensable ingredient in the culinary globe.

Types of Emulsifiers



Numerous types of emulsifiers play crucial functions in cooking applications, each offering special residential properties that add to the creation of velvety sauces - Emulsifier In Food. Lecithin, typically stemmed from egg yolks or soybeans, acts as an all-natural emulsifier, effectively mixing oil and water. Another typical emulsifier, mustard, not just enhances flavor however also supports solutions due to its mucilage material. Furthermore, xanthan gum, a polysaccharide created by fermentation, gives thickening and stabilizing buildings, making it excellent for creamy textures. Mono- and diglycerides, typically located in business products, assist in emulsification by lowering surface area stress between components. Recognizing these varied emulsifiers allows chefs to accomplish the preferred uniformity and mouthfeel in their sauces, boosting the total eating experience

How to Choose the Right Emulsifier for Your Dishes



Just how can a cook establish the perfect emulsifier for a details recipe? The option rests on the recipe's components and preferred end result. First, cooks must think about the kind of solution they intend to create-- either oil-in-water or water-in-oil. For oil-in-water solutions, usual emulsifiers consist of lecithin and mono- and diglycerides, while water-in-oil emulsions might take advantage of beeswax or sorbitan esters.


Next off, the cook must assess the performance needed. Some emulsifiers offer security at different temperature levels, while others improve appearance or mouthfeel. Additionally, nutritional restrictions can influence the choice; for instance, plant-based options like xanthan periodontal are appropriate for vegan recipes.


Lastly, checking different emulsifiers in small sets enables chefs to observe their impacts on structure and stability, making certain the final item fulfills assumptions. By thoughtfully selecting the appropriate emulsifier, chefs can especially boost their cooking productions.
